InFurniture's 2006 Retail All-Stars
In honor of March Madness, a list of top power players in the home furnishings game
It's time once again for March Madness and InFurniture's annual ranking of the nation's all-star performers in furniture retailing. The list breaks down the individuals who are playing at the top of their game and, as a result, will be facing high expectations in 2006.
Fundamentals are the most important elements in the game, so the All-Star list focuses on the retailers whose main game is selling furniture. Teams that sell furniture alongside groceries, building supplies or clothing aren't on the roster. Points were awarded for sales, strong growth, innovation and dominance in home markets or sectors.
18. Jake Jabs, American Furniture Warehouse
Power Forward
Scouting Report:
Tireless at 75 years old, Jabs runs the floor much like a younger man and is as dominant on his home court, the Denver area, as any major player in the business.
2005 Highlights:
Acquired three Homestead House stores and is converting one to a super-sized store and warehouse.
2006 Outlook:
Adding a second large-scale store in addition to the former homestead house location near Westminster, Colo.
